Under the Regulatory Reform (Fire Safety) Order 2005, every non-domestic premises in Malmesbury must have a suitable and sufficient fire risk assessment.
If you’re the business owner, landlord, managing agent, or responsible person, you are legally accountable for:
Identifying fire hazards on the premises
Evaluating who is at risk
Reducing or removing fire risks
Ensuring there are safe escape routes
Keeping records of findings and actions
Reviewing and updating your assessment regularly
Failing to comply can result in enforcement action, fines, closure of your business — or worse, risk to life.

Malmesbury is often celebrated for its rich historical tapestry. The Malmesbury Abbey, a renowned Norman structure, stands as a testament to the town’s ancient roots. The Old Bell Hotel, one of the oldest hotels in England, further adds to its historic charm. The town boasts beautifully preserved medieval streets, creating a delightful ambiance for both residents and visitors.
While Malmesbury offers a serene rural setting, it remains conveniently connected to larger urban areas. Positioned near the M4 motorway, the town provides easy access to both Bristol and London. Additionally, public transport options include reliable bus services that connect to nearby towns and train stations, facilitating travel to and from the area with ease.
For health services, residents of Malmesbury are within reach of the Great Western Hospital located in nearby Swindon, a well-equipped facility providing comprehensive medical care. Additionally, there is a medical centre within the town ensuring residents have access to essential healthcare services.
The town is served by a dedicated fire station located in Malmesbury itself, ensuring prompt response to emergencies. This facility is part of the Dorset & Wiltshire Fire and Rescue Service, ensuring safety and emergency readiness for the community.
